Is Pritam leaving the industry after Arijit? Here’s the truth

Is Pritam leaving the industry after Arijit Singh's announcement to stop playback singing? Here's the truth

Music composer Pritam’s birthday message on June 14 sparked speculation among fans that he might be stepping away from the music industry. The buzz grew stronger as many drew parallels between his post and singer Arijit Singh’s retirement announcement earlier this year. However, sources close to the composer have clarified that Pritam has no plans to quit music.In his birthday note, Pritam thanked fans for their wishes and reflected on wanting to make space for new experiences in life. “Thank you for all the wishes. Can’t answer everyone individually, but please accept my sincere gratitude. Today, I have decided to gift myself a few years to live life differently. To catch up on what I’ve missed.” He further hinted at pursuing long-delayed aspirations and interests beyond his mainstream work.His post read further, “Time to set off on new journeys, which have been kept on the back burner for long. Mainstream is a great ride. But I’ve always been more curious about the roads unexplored. Thank you for all the love & support. Always.”The message led many followers to believe that the celebrated composer was preparing to bid farewell to the industry. However, a source close to Pritam dismissed the speculation, stating that the composer is simply looking to devote more time to other passions while continuing his musical career.“Pritam is not leaving the music industry. He ofcourse will continue to work. Through his post, he only highlighted that he has some more fields of interest that he wants to prioritise right now. It doesn’t mean that he will exit the music industry forever,” the source told Hindustan Times. According to the source, Pritam plans to focus on a few personal interests and projects as he begins a new chapter in his life, but music will remain an important part of his journey.The retirement rumours gained momentum because fans compared Pritam’s post with Arijit Singh’s announcement from January this year. At the time, the singer had revealed his decision to stop accepting new playback singing assignments.“Hello, Happy New Year to all. I want to thank you all for giving me so much of love all these years as listeners. I am happy to announce that I am not gonna be taking any new assignments as a playback vocalist from now on. I am calling it off. It was a wonderful journey.”
